Highest Education Level

Mechanics in North Carolina offer the following education background
High School or GED
40.9%
Vocational Degree or Certification
25.0%
Associate's Degree
13.8%
Bachelor's Degree
12.9%
Master's Degree
3.6%
Some High School
2.1%
Some College
1.3%
Doctorate Degree
0.4%

Average Work Experience
Here's a breakdown of the number of years' experience offered by Mechanics in North Carolina
2-4 years
47.2%
1-2 years
26.6%
4-6 years
18.9%
Less than 1 year
3.5%
10+ years
2.8%
6-8 years
0.8%
8-10 years
0.2%
None
0.1%
